You are right, it took quite some time. On the other hand, it looks like the legitimate part of contributing to xz was only a part time job for the attacker. The rest of the time, they either worked on the exploits, or in other things, like infiltrating other projects using a different handle.

Basically I can imagine the attackers being a well organized group, using work sharing and pipelining. Some members of the group would be preparing exploits, some would infiltrate projects and some would make sure not to get caught. And since infiltrating takes time, they would make sure to have multiple projects in the pipeline, seine in the early contributor stage, some in the social pressure stage, and some in the exploiting stage.
